
Gotabaya Rajapaksa set to return to Sri Lanka on Aug 24
International Desk
Former Sri Lankan President Gotabaya Rajapaksa is set to return to the country on August 24, Former Sri Lankan ambassador to Russia Udayanga Weeratunga hinted today.
He told the media after giving a statement to the CID on MIG Deal that the former President would render a service to the country.
When asked whether he was saying it with responsibility, he said he was saying so at this moment. “The date could change. I am saying it with responsibility today. I can’t help if he changes the date later,” he said.
When asked whether Gotabaya Rajapaksa would engage in politics again, he said he was not a clever politician but a clever officer. “I don’t think our people should be foolish again. He is not a clever person as a politician. He is a clever military officer. He does not have any quality that Mahinda Rajapaksa has. That is why he got all wrong,” he said.
